There are not too many Clickandbiters in this world, and thus it takes a while I am not aware of a more practical way to say "ubrac choinke" than "to decorate the Christmas tree" (and by the way, it is Christmas, not Xmas - if you take CHRIST out of CHRISTMAS, then there is just shopping and food). When you're done with the tree, you normally "take the tree down" and pack away the ornaments. Merry Christmas!
